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Toronto to Verner (Station) is to bus via Greater Sudbury which costs $55 - $95 and takes 7h 56m.
The fastest way to get from Toronto to Verner (Station) is to fly and bus which takes 2h 48m and costs $1,100 - $2,200.
No, there is no direct bus from Toronto station to Verner (Station). However, there are services departing from Union Station Bus Terminal and arriving at Verner via North Bay.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 56m.
The distance between Toronto and Verner (Station) is 363 km. The road distance is 395.2 km.
The best way to get from Toronto to Verner (Station) without a car is to bus which takes 6h 56m and costs $75 - $120.
It takes approximately 2h 48m to get from Toronto to Verner (Station), including transfers.
Toronto to Verner (Station) bus services, operated by Ontario Northland, depart from Union Station Bus Terminal.
Toronto to Verner (Station) bus services, operated by Ontario Northland, arrive at North Bay station.
Yes, the driving distance between Toronto to Verner (Station) is 395 km. It takes approximately 4h 43m to drive from Toronto to Verner (Station).
